运行Android程序时,出现提示:No compatible targets were found .do you wish to add new android virtual device!
16lz
2021-01-24
运行一个Android小程序时提示:
No compatible targets were found Do you wish to a add new Android Virtual Device ?
未发现有可兼容的目标(程序),你是不是希望添加一个AVD?
如图:
这个问题最主要的原因还是项目版本与创建的模拟器(AVD)版本不一样造成的, 有时候我们把之前建那的模拟器删除了,那你再次建好模拟器的时候,运行程序时有可能会提示No compatible targets were found, Do you wish to a add new Android Virtual Device 如果你建的和之前项目用的版本一样的话,就不会有这个错。
总结一下SDK版本和项目版本的问题,如果你建的项目是高版本的话,你是部署不到以下版本建立的AVD上的,所以,可以用1.6版本作为开发建项目 1.6以上建的AVD都有效果, 另一种方法就是多创建几个不同版本的AVD,这样不同版本的项目就可以在不同的AVD上运行而不会出现此错误了。
所以,之前的项目是什么版本,新建的AVD必须一致 不然是没有效果的。
更多相关文章
- [置顶] Eclipse工程转换为Android(安卓)Studio工程
- Android(安卓)9.0及以上版本中,关于多进程问题对于WebView的影响
- Android(安卓)和 target 分析
- Android(安卓)M 差分包的制作流程
- Android下模拟器使用串口进行通讯
- android 5分钟集成环信及时聊天DEMO
- Android设计应用图标不用愁---Asset Studio Integration来帮你
- 玩Android项目开发4------首页(ListView实现文章置顶)
- Android(安卓)Studio 中Gradle配置debug使用release的签名